Security and Responsible Gaming Tools

Your Aviatrix dashboard packs in robust security features and responsible gaming tools. This attention on player safety is a significant factor in the Canadian market. In the security settings, you can update your password, enable ibisworld.com two-factor authentication, and check your login history for any unusual activity. But it is more than guarding against outsiders. The dashboard offers a set of tools designed to support healthy play. Canadian players can define their own personal limits straight from the dashboard. These limits can include:

  • Deposit Limits: Establish a maximum amount you can deposit to your account each day, week, or month.
  • Loss Limits: Allow the system halt your play after you hit a loss amount you set for a certain time.
  • Session Time Alerts: Get reminders that show after you’ve been playing for a set length of time.
  • Reality Checks: Regular messages that display how long you’ve played and your net result for that session.
  • Self-Exclusion: Choose to lock your account for a while, or for good, to take a break.

These tools are straightforward to locate and modify, putting you in direct control of your gaming. The dashboard also gives quick links to professional support groups like the Canadian Centre on Substance Use and Addiction (CCSA) and provincial helplines. These resources are present if you or someone you know requires more help.
